The Chicago Rat Hole Was Not Made by a Rat A statistical analysis of an infamous indentation in a sidewalk suggested a 99 percent likelihood that another rodent made the mark.

A team of researchers analyzed the anatomical dimensions of an infamous imprint on a Chicago sidewalk, sifting through photos and measuring mammal specimens in museum collections to put what they were seeing in context.

Their conclusion? The Chicago Rat Hole was not made by a rat.

NEW: L.A. Times journalists just voted to authorize the newsroomโ€™s first open-ended strike.

Eighty-five percent of the @latguild.bsky.social voted to support the strike. Just over 200 workers โ€” 98% of members โ€” took part in the historic vote.
